Rusted out bumpers

Hey all-
For whatever reason my phone won't let me type in the search box and I don't mean to be redundant. Has anyone had a positive experience with a company about replacing their front and/or rear bumper covers? My chrome pieces really look like someone shot them with a shotgun. Any suggestions on companies? I have chrome now but wouldn't hesitate to switch to black primed pieces if they cost less. And does anyone have experience actually replacing them themselves?

I did them. I got the rears off e-Bay and the front from Certifit. I covered the backs with bed liner (they rust from the back). So far so good. Not perfect, but good enough.

On installation--start at each wheel well and work towards the rear. The sides come off before the center. You may have to break some of the bolts, I did. Also, to get the step off, you have to climb under and pinch the fingers so they come out of the holes. in the bumper. Once it's off you can get to the last bolts in the bottom corners of the liftgate opening.

The DietCoke and aluminum foil trick works great for attacking any surface rust.
